How to fill out invitation to bid notice

How to fill out an invitation to bid notice:
01
Gather all necessary information: Begin by collecting all the relevant details for the project, such as the project name, location, scope of work, and any specific requirements or qualifications.
02
Include a clear and concise project description: Clearly state the purpose of the project and provide a detailed description of the work to be performed. This will help potential bidders understand the project and accurately prepare their bids.
03
Specify the timeline: Mention the deadline for bid submissions, as well as any important milestones or project completion dates. This will ensure that bidders are aware of the time constraints and can plan their resources accordingly.
04
Provide bid instructions: Clearly outline the process for submitting bids, including the preferred method of submission, required documents or forms, and any additional information or attachments that need to be provided.
05
Include evaluation criteria: Specify the criteria that will be used to evaluate the bids, such as price, experience, qualifications, and references. This will help bidders understand what factors are most important and enable them to tailor their bids accordingly.
06
Mention any mandatory pre-bid meetings or site visits: If there are any mandatory pre-bid meetings or site visits, clearly state the date, time, and location. This will ensure that bidders have the opportunity to familiarize themselves with the project and ask any relevant questions before submitting their bids.
Who needs an invitation to bid notice?
01
Government agencies: Government agencies often use invitation to bid notices to ensure fair competition and transparency in the bidding process for public projects.
02
Construction companies: Construction companies and contractors need invitation to bid notices to find new projects and submit their bids for consideration.
03
Subcontractors and suppliers: Subcontractors and suppliers who wish to participate in a construction project need invitation to bid notices to understand the project requirements and submit their bids to the main contractor.
04
Service providers: Various service providers, such as IT companies, consultants, or maintenance firms, may also require invitation to bid notices to participate in the procurement process for specific services.
05
Vendors and suppliers: Businesses that provide goods or supplies to other organizations may need invitation to bid notices to compete for contracts and supply their products.
Overall, invitation to bid notices are essential for anyone interested in participating in a competitive bidding process and securing contracts or projects.

What is invitation to bid notice?
An invitation to bid notice is a formal document used to solicit bids from potential vendors or contractors for a specific project or service.
Who is required to file invitation to bid notice?
Government agencies, organizations, or businesses seeking bids for a project or service are required to file an invitation to bid notice.
How to fill out invitation to bid notice?
To fill out an invitation to bid notice, provide essential details such as project specifications, bid submission deadlines, contact information, and any specific requirements for bidders.
What is the purpose of invitation to bid notice?
The purpose of an invitation to bid notice is to inform potential bidders about a project or service opportunity and to invite them to submit bids for consideration.
What information must be reported on invitation to bid notice?
Information such as project description, bid submission requirements, deadline, contact person details, and any other relevant instructions must be reported on an invitation to bid notice.
